What Is Ozempic and How Does It Work?

Ozempic, also known as semaglutide, is a prescription medicine indicated for treating type 2 diabetes. It belongs to a class of drugs called GLP-1 receptor agonists, which mimic a hormone that targets brain areas involved in appetite and blood sugar control. Common Ozempic Side Effects

While Ozempic is highly effective for many users, it has potential side effects that patients should monitor closely. The most common Ozempic side effects are gastrointestinal and often include:

  • Nausea
  • Vomiting
  • Diarrhea
  • Constipation
  • Stomach pain

These effects are typically minor and usually diminish as your body adjusts with ongoing use. If they persist or become severe, it’s necessary to consult your healthcare provider.

Rare but Serious Side Effects of Ozempic

While most users tolerate the medication well, some may experience more serious reactions. These include:

  • Pancreatitis (inflammation of the pancreas)
  • Gallbladder issues
  • Kidney problems
  • Allergic reactions
  • Thyroid tumors (in rare cases)

If you experience symptoms, including severe abdominal pain, yellowing of the skin or eyes, or a rapid heartbeat, contact your healthcare provider immediately. Always discuss any prior health conditions with your doctor before starting Ozempic to assess your risk for more severe complications.

How to Minimize Side Effects

The good news is that many side reactions can be reduced by following a few best practices:

  • Start with the lowest prescribed dose and increase gradually as advised
  • Take Ozempic on the same day each week
  • Avoid greasy or heavy meals while your body adjusts
  • Stay hydrated and eat smaller, frequent meals

By easing your body into treatment, you can make the experience more manageable while reaping the full benefits of the medication.

Can I take Ozempic if I’m not diabetic?

Ozempic is approved for type 2 diabetes, but it is often prescribed off-label for weight loss under medical supervision. Speak with your doctor before starting.

How soon do side effects start after taking Ozempic?

Most side effects begin within the first few weeks of treatment. They tend to diminish as your body adapts to the medication.
